			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class='snap_preview'><br /><p>I bought an indoor grill pan today so I&#8217;m really excited to make grilled dishes! I have so many things to make, including kebabs!</p>
<p>I was going to add mango into my salsa but Whole Foods was out, so it&#8217;s just avocado.</p>
<p><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-1130" title="DSCN0590blog" src="http://ifyancanyoucan.files.wordpress.com/2009/11/dscn0590blog.jpg?w=450&#038;h=306" alt="DSCN0590blog" width="450" height="306" />[100% organic &amp; wild]</p>
<p><strong>Ingredients:</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Mahi-Mahi fillet</li>
<li>1 TB olive oil, for brushing over the fish</li>
<li>2-3 ripe avocado, diced into cubes</li>
<li>2 tomatoes, chopped into cubes</li>
<li>2 TB olive oil, for salsa</li>
<li>1 TB lemon juice</li>
<li>0.5 cup flat Italian parsley leaves, chopped</li>
<li>Pinch of cayenne pepper</li>
<li>Salt &amp; ground black pepper to taste</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Instructions:</strong></p>
<ol>
<li>Preheat grill to high heat</li>
<li>Brush the fillets with olive oil and let sit for 10 minutes</li>
<li>Make the salsa by first chopping up the tomatoes, parsley, cayenne pepper, salt and pepper in a food processor</li>
<li>Then mix with avocado and olive oil, set aside</li>
<li>Grill fish for 3-4 minutes on each side</li>
<li>To serve, pour salsa over fillet</li>
</ol>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class='snap_preview'><br /><p>Traditionally, this congee is made with century old duck egg (the black jelly-like egg) and shredded pork. But since I had no pork tenderloin at home, I used half of a chicken breast instead. And I don&#8217;t eat modern-day made salted duck egg or century old duck egg anymore because they are made with chemicals that are not good for you. I prefer the old fashioned way&#8230; but it&#8217;s not available here.</p>
<p>Congee is Chinese porridge.</p>
<p><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-1112" title="DSCN0569blog" src="http://ifyancanyoucan.files.wordpress.com/2009/11/dscn0569blog.jpg?w=450&#038;h=322" alt="DSCN0569blog" width="450" height="322" /></p>
<p><strong>Ingredients: </strong></p>
<ul>
<li>1 cup uncooked rice</li>
<li>10 cups water</li>
<li>2 chicken bouillon cubes</li>
<li>1 chicken breast, whole</li>
<li>3 tsp salt</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Instructions:</strong></p>
<ol>
<li>Wash the rice three times and then soak in water for 30 minutes before cooking</li>
<li>Pour the 10 cups of water into the soaked rice and cook for 2-4 hours with the chicken breast, bouillon, and salt</li>
<li>After cooking, take the chicken out and shred it with a fork, and place the pieces back into the rice cooker/crock pot</li>
<li>Serve with chopped green onions and pork floss</li>
</ol>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class='snap_preview'><br /><p>I had 12 scallops remaining in my freezer so I decided to make this for dinner. This recipe has been bookmarked for 4 months now. I am emptying out my fridge for my pizza phase so I&#8217;m trying to make simple things for the food in my fridge and freezer.</p>
<p><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-1108" title="DSCN0562blog" src="http://ifyancanyoucan.files.wordpress.com/2009/11/dscn0562blog.jpg?w=450&#038;h=356" alt="DSCN0562blog" width="450" height="356" />[100% organic &amp; wild]</p>
<p><strong>Ingredients:</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>6 sea scallops</li>
<li>1 pack of enoki mushrooms</li>
<li>6 tablespoons of mayonnaise</li>
<li>0.5 tsp lime juice</li>
<li>0.5 tsp sugar</li>
<li>1 tsp chili garlic sauce (passed through sieve)</li>
<li>Paprika</li>
<li>Chives, chopped</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Instructions:</strong></p>
<ol>
<li> Preheat the oven to 475ºF</li>
<li>Clean the scallops and cut each scallop into 2-4 pieces of equal size (slice horizontally)</li>
<li>Chop off the roots of the enoki mushrooms and divide them into equal portions</li>
<li>Spread the mushrooms on a plate and layer the scallop pieces over the mushrooms and bake for 3-4 minutes</li>
<li>Mix the ingredients for the creamy spicy sauce and blend well (mayonnaise, lime juice, sugar, and chili garlic sauce)</li>
<li>Remove the scallops from the oven and top with creamy spicy sauce</li>
<li>Put the scallops back into the oven and bake until the surface turns golden brown</li>
<li>Sprinkle some paprika powder and chopped chives</li>
</ol>
<p>*Adapted from <a href="http://rasamalaysia.com/recipe-baked-scallops-with-creamy-spicy/"><em>RasaMalaysia</em></a>.</p>
<p>I know mine looks kind of messy but it tastes really good and I can&#8217;t get enough!</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class='snap_preview'><br /><p>After the shrimp bisque, I&#8217;ve been dying to use my blender for another bisque. Crab meat is expensive and so is lobster so I settled for shrimp again. But I bought a pound of prawns to use instead and some cherrystone clams.</p>
<p><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-1095" title="DSCN0546blog" src="http://ifyancanyoucan.files.wordpress.com/2009/11/dscn0546blog.jpg?w=450&#038;h=308" alt="DSCN0546blog" width="450" height="308" />[100% organic &amp; wild]</p>
<p><strong>Ingredients:</strong></p>
<ul>
<li> 4 large cloves garlic, roasted</li>
<li>3 TB olive oil</li>
<li>2 TB butter and 1 TB butter</li>
<li>1.5 lbs butternut squash, peeled and cube</li>
<li>1 large yellow onion, diced</li>
<li>1 cup fresh carrots, diced</li>
<li>1 cup fresh celery, diced</li>
<li>4 cups chicken broth, divided use</li>
<li>2 TB fresh chives, finely chopped</li>
<li>1 cup milk</li>
<li>Shrimp/prawns</li>
<li>Cherrystone clams</li>
<li>White wine</li>
<li>Salt and freshly-ground black pepper to taste</li>
<li>Freshly grated Parmesan Reggiano for sprinkling</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Instructions:</strong></p>
<ol>
<li>Prepare roasted garlic by heating the oven up at 4ooºF and baking the garlic head for 30 minutes</li>
<li>In a large soup pot over medium heat, add the olive oil and butter</li>
<li>Once the butter is melted, add squash, onions, carrots, celery and garlic. Cook for 5 minutes</li>
<li>Add 3 cups of broth, reserving the rest</li>
<li>Cover the pot and reduce heat to medium-low and simmer until squash is very tender (around 30 minutes)</li>
<li>Add the milk and puree the mixture until very smooth then return to pot. Thin with remaining broth if desired</li>
<li>Boil the shrimp and clams in a pot of white wine and 1TB butter</li>
<li>Season with salt, pepper, chives, and grated Parmesan Reggiano and serve</li>
</ol>
<p>*Adapted from <a href="http://www.gimmesomeoven.com/butternut-squash-and-crab-bisque/"><em>Gimme Some Oven</em></a>.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class='snap_preview'><br /><p>What&#8217;s easier than shrimp? Seared scallops!</p>
<p><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-1085" title="DSCN0516b" src="http://ifyancanyoucan.files.wordpress.com/2009/11/dscn0516b.jpg?w=450&#038;h=295" alt="DSCN0516b" width="450" height="295" />[100% organic &amp; wild scallops from Canada]</p>
<p><strong>Ingredients:</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>Scallops</li>
<li>Half an orange</li>
<li>6 TB sugar</li>
<li>7 tsp water</li>
<li>5 tsp red wine</li>
<li>3 tsp soy sauce</li>
<li>1 tsp rice vinegar</li>
<li>Green onions for garnish</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Instructions:</strong></p>
<ol>
<li>Run the scallops under some cool water and then pat dry with a paper towel</li>
<li>Zest the orange and squeeze the juice and remove the seeds, if necessary</li>
<li>Combine the zest and fresh juice with soy sauce and rice vinegar</li>
<li>In a small, heavy-based pot, stir the water and sugar together. Bring to a boil and continue to cook until the sugar caramelizes. You will have to gradually turn the heat down as you cook. This process will take about 15 minutes</li>
<li>Cook the mixture until just before burning point. You will see a little smoke. Remove pot from heat immediately. Place a sieve over the pot and pour the red wine into the caramel</li>
<li>Let it cool and add the zest, fresh juice, soy sauce and vinegar. Stir to combine and then set aside</li>
<li>Heat oil in a fry-pan over high heat</li>
<li>Add the scallops and fry for 40 seconds on each side once</li>
<li>Place the scallops on a serving plate and then spoon on the orange glaze</li>
<li>Garnish with green onion</li>
</ol>
<p>*Adapted from <a href="http://allthingsnice.typepad.com/tastebuddies/2008/09/orange-soy-glaz.html"><em>Taste Buddies</em></a>.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class='snap_preview'><br /><p>I love chewy cookies. I don&#8217;t eat cookies often enough because cookies make you fat&#8230; with all that sugar and butter and the simplicity of the process&#8230; that&#8217;s why.</p>
<p>NOTE: for excellent chewiness, take the cookies out of the oven just before they are done and leave them on the baking sheet before transferring them to a wire rack.</p>
<p><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-1083" title="DSCN0518b" src="http://ifyancanyoucan.files.wordpress.com/2009/11/dscn0518b.jpg?w=450&#038;h=344" alt="DSCN0518b" width="450" height="344" />[100% organic]</p>
<p><strong>Ingredients:</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>2 cups + plus 2 TB all-purpose flour</li>
<li>0.75 cup unsweetened cocoa powder</li>
<li>1 tsp baking soda</li>
<li>0.5 tsp salt</li>
<li>2.5 sticks unsalted butter @ room temperature</li>
<li>1.5 cups granulated sugar</li>
<li>2 large eggs</li>
<li>2 tsp pure coffee extract</li>
<li>sanding sugar, for rolling</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Instructions:</strong></p>
<ol>
<li>Combine and sift flour, cocoa powder, baking soda, and salt in a bowl, set aside</li>
<li>Beat butter and sugar on medium speed until light and fluffy, about 2 minutes</li>
<li>Add eggs and coffee extract, and beat to combine</li>
<li>Reduce the speed to low and gradually add the flour mixture, beat to combine</li>
<li>Form dough into a flattened disk, wrap tightly with plastic wrap, and chill until firm, about 1 hour</li>
<li>Preheat the oven to 350°F</li>
<li>Shape dough into 1.25-inch balls</li>
<li>Roll each ball in sanding sugar</li>
<li>Place on baking sheets lined with parchment paper about 2 inches apart</li>
<li>Bake 10 to 12 minutes, rotating halfway through</li>
<li>Transfer to a rack and allow cookies to cool on the baking sheet for 5 minutes</li>
</ol>
<p>*Adapted from <em>Martha Stewart&#8217;s Cookies: The Very Best Treats to Bake and to Share</em>.</p>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<div class='snap_preview'><br /><p>I wasn&#8217;t planning on making this today, I was just going to cook it the old Chinese way but at the last minute I searched on Taste Spotting for a recipe and came across this one. Luckily I had all the ingredients at home so I was all set!</p>
<p><img class="aligncenter size-full wp-image-1061" title="DSCN0506blog" src="http://ifyancanyoucan.files.wordpress.com/2009/11/dscn0506blog.jpg?w=450&#038;h=300" alt="DSCN0506blog" width="450" height="300" />[100% organic &amp; environmentally responsible aquaculture farmed mussels]</p>
<p><strong>Ingredients:</strong></p>
<ul>
<li>1.5 lbs mussels</li>
<li>2 TB butter</li>
<li>2 TB olive oil</li>
<li>1 medium onion, chopped</li>
<li>5 garlic cloves, finely chopped</li>
<li>One 14 oz. plum tomatoes</li>
<li>0.5 cup flat Italian parsley, finely chopped</li>
<li>1 tsp dried rosemary</li>
<li>1 cup Chardonnay</li>
<li>Pinch of salt</li>
<li>0.25 tsp black pepper</li>
</ul>
<p><strong>Instructions:</strong></p>
<ol>
<li>Clean the mussels, remove their beards and scrub them</li>
<li>In a wok, heat the butter and olive oil over medium heat</li>
<li>Add the onion and garlic, cook until soft, 5-6 minutes</li>
<li>Add the tomatoes, parsley, rosemary, wine, salt and pepper, and bring to a boil</li>
<li>Add the mussels and stir well, cook for 10 minutes</li>
<li>Discard unopened mussels</li>
<li>Serve with crusty bread or over pasta</li>
</ol>
<p>*Adapted from <a href="http://www.imagelicious.com/blog/post/mussels-in-white-wine"><em>Imagelicious</em></a>.</p>
